If Microsoft Copilot is installed as an app, remove it from Settings, not Programs and Features:
- Open Settings.
- Go to Apps > Installed apps.
- Search for Copilot.
- Select the ... menu next to it.
- Select Uninstall.
This applies on:
- Windows 11: Settings > Apps > Installed apps
- Windows 10: Settings > Apps, then search for Copilot and select Uninstall
If Copilot is showing inside Microsoft 365 apps such as Word, Excel, or PowerPoint, that is separate from the Windows app. It can be turned off in the app by clearing the Enable Copilot checkbox. In Word, Excel, and PowerPoint desktop apps, this is available under File > Options > Copilot.
If Copilot is already not installed as an app, it may simply not appear in Installed apps, and there is nothing to uninstall.
